Transaction 504295896ec50419158607c64e8ff8da8871cad1356485be2df57486965cb476

208 Input
2 Outputs
  • 504295896ec50419158607c64e8ff8da8871cad1356485be2df57486965cb476:0
  • value  10712249
    address  2MsrhTFcJ8dmsMeLqdgXL9bB4TxGqdWAUkc
  • 504295896ec50419158607c64e8ff8da8871cad1356485be2df57486965cb476:1
  • value  1824780
    address  2N3FUnNFD5F1a87piTQfPoXT7JLgZwrMLby